Motion
Perfect 2 is designed to be used in conjunction with
Trio Motion Technology's Motion Coordinator range
of multi-tasking motion controllers.
It provides the user with an easy
to use Windows based interface for rapid application
development, controller configuration and monitoring
of processes running on the controller.
Features
» Makes it easier and quicker to generate
sophisticated motion control applications.
» Harnesses the power of the 32bit Motion
Coordinator
» Allows programs to be developed with less
hardware
» Speeds production loading of programs

CAD2Motion

|
CAD
to Motion is a program designed to allow users to
translate CAD generated two dimensional motion paths
into TrioBASIC programs.
The program allows the user to create motion paths
in a CAD package such as AutoCAD and convert them
into code executable by a Trio Motion Coordinator.
Typically the path information will be drawn on
a single layer in the CAD package and exported as
a DXF file. The DXF file (layer with motion path
only) is read into CAD to Motion to create a program
to follow the motion path.
The
motion path can be manipulated and edited before
being saved as a TrioBASIC program file which can
be loaded on to a Trio Motion Coordinator.
Features
»Can read Industry standard DXF files and TrioBASIC
files.
Outputs files as TrioBASIC programs.
» Graphical display of motion path with full
pan and zoom facilities.
» Built in program text editor.
» Program list and graphical display linked
together to show correlation between program code
and moves within the motion path.
» Built in tools to mirror, scale, shift,
reverse and rotate motion paths.
» Full undo on all tool and editor operations.
» Will handle multiple motion paths (sequences)
in the same program |

Camgen

|
If
you want to create smooth motion CAM shapes for
your Motion Coordinator without a load of maths
then CamGen
has been designed for you !
CamGen
is easy to use as the most commonly used CAM shapes
are pre-built, ready for you to enter the dimensions.
Alternatively you can build shapes from tables of
points and flexibly specify the shape in-between
using curves and straight sections. CamGen is so
simple to use, you can import a set of points from
Excel and build a smooth motion profile in a few
minutes.
CamGen exports TABLE statements ready to paste into
a Motion Coordinator BASIC program. Or you can get
more flexibility by getting CamGen to write a BASIC
routine, which will build the cam shapes while your
machine is running. CamGen even constructs example
CAM and CAMBOX statements to put into your program.
Features
»
Easy specification of motion profiles commonly used
in machinery
» Outputs files as TrioBASIC programs or TABLE
points
» Graphical display of motion position/speed/acceleration
curves
» Build piecewise curves with straight, polynomial
and spline sections
» Generates example CAM/CAMBOX move statements

Doc Maker

|
DocMaker
is a Windows application designed to assist in documenting
a TrioBASIC project created with MotionPerfect.
DocMaker analyses the content of the program files
in the project. It can be used to print program listings
and to report on the programs (variables, labels,
I/O and VR’s) and on overall I/O and VR usage.
There is also a checking routine which does a quick
check on the whole project and flags up possible errors.
DocMaker Benefits
» Automatic Analysis of MotionPerfect Project
Files
» Highlight potential errors due to labels
or variables
» Generates fully cross-referenced reports
Docmaker Hardware Requirements
» IBM PC or Compatible running Microsoft or
Windows 95, 98, ME
or Windows 2000
» Works with all current Motion Coordinators:
MC202, MC204,
MC216, MC2 and Euro205

Autoloader

|
Trio
Project Autoloader is a stand alone program to load
projects created using Motion Perfect 2 onto a Trio
Motion Coordinator. The
program is small enough to fit onto a 1.44MByte floppy
disk and is intended for easy loading of projects
onto controllers without the need to run Motion Perfect
and so allows OEM manufacturers to update customers
equipment easily. Operation
of the program is controller using a script file
which gives a series of commands to be processed,
in order, by the program.

| Project
Encryption

|
The
system works like this: »
A project is developed in the normal way
»
The project developer makes an encrypted version
of the project which has a project password
»
The encrypted version can be given to a machine
builder
»
When the machine builder loads the project on to
a controller, a “controller key” is
required which is unique for the controller/project
combination
